This is when you and also your former partner do not want, or can not remain in the very same area together. In these circumstances, the mediator goes in between both spaces to accomplish the conversations. It is an extremely practical device for individuals that have actually had unpredictable partnerships in the past as well as individual security may be a fear. One negative aspect of shuttle bus mediation is the boosted time it requires to execute, and as a result, the costs can be a bit extra. It is just in severe and also dire situations that the court ought to interfere in lives of families as well as issue an order. Attending family mediation is usually quicker than litigating. The National Audit Report stated that the mediation path takes approximately 110 days, compared to 435 days for non- mediated instances. Family mediation does not have adversarial method like court, where individuals frequently attempt to 'win' versus each other, without taking a look at the total photo. The mediation process is a lot less demanding for families and it reinforces and strengthens reliable communications between the people taking part. No one disputes the fact that when moms and dads co-operate, there is a favorable influence on the children.
